Job Title: Landscape Field Supervisor
Location: Acworth, GA
Job Type: Full-Time
Compensation: $50-$65K/YR

Job Summary:
We are seeking an experienced and dedicated Landscape Field Supervisor to lead and manage a crew of 2–5 team members in the successful execution of landscape installation and enhancement projects. This hands-on leadership role is ideal for someone who thrives in a fast-paced outdoor environment, has a strong work ethic, and is committed to delivering high-quality results while promoting team development, safety, and client satisfaction.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Lead and supervise a crew of 2–5 team members on landscape installation and enhancement projects.

  • Plan, schedule, and coordinate daily activities on assigned projects.

  • Provide hands-on training, coaching, and ongoing support to crew members.

  • Monitor job performance to ensure projects are completed on time, within budget, and meet quality standards.

  • Track and record job costs, including labor hours and material usage.

  • Ensure strict adherence to company safety protocols and procedures.

  • Address client concerns proactively and provide timely resolutions as needed.

  • Perform hands-on work alongside crew when required to meet project demands.

  • Identify opportunities to improve processes and increase efficiency on job sites.

  • Maintain equipment and materials to ensure readiness and functionality.

  • Review job reports and production metrics regularly to identify areas of improvement.

Required Qualifications:

  • High School Diploma or GED required.

  • Valid driver’s license with a clean driving record (past 3 years).

  • Authorized to work in the U.S. and able to provide documentation.

  • Minimum of 2–4 years of experience in landscape construction or maintenance, including sod installation, planting, grading, and drainage work.

  • At least 2 years of experience managing field crews in a landscape production environment.

  • Proficient in operating heavy equipment including skid steers, mini-excavators, and front-end loaders.

  • Familiarity with perennials, shrubs, evergreens, and trees, including identification and maintenance requirements.

  • Strong communication and leadership skills with the ability to train, motivate, and, when necessary, discipline team members.

  • Dependable, self-motivated, and committed to personal and professional growth.
